Computers have been around a lot longer than PCs.
You have to go back at least the 1950's to get the first operating systems.
The first OS's with which I worked were those designed for the IBM 360 system in the late 1960's. And even then they supported multi-tasking and had true memory management that protected one user's data from other processes.
